Fluoride overdose occurs when fluoride is consumed in amounts more than recommended dosage.Even Though fluoride overdose is rare its important to be aware of the risks associated especially if age is below 10 years of age.
Fluoride is mostly found in large amounts in toothpaste,mouthwash and cause of concern if swallowed in large amounts;Although the industrial sources of fluoride are pesticide and rodent poison they might cause pesticide poisoning.
Common symptoms:
Common symptoms of fluoride overdose are unusual taste in the mouth (metallic),abdominal pain, diarrhea, headache, irregular heartbeat, nausea, tremors ,hypotension and hypocalcemia ;convulsions and even coma in extreme cases.
What to Do If You Suspect a Fluoride Overdose:
Incase of fluoride overdose in case of children they should be administered milk as calcium in the milk bind with fluoride and form calcium fluoride which can be excreted from the body; Further seek immediate medical assistance one should approach local poison control center or call 911.
Preventing Fluoride Overdose:
Children should be supervised by caretakers or parents while using fluoride containing products like mouthwash, toothpaste to ensure they do not ingest high amounts of fluoride; Store fluoride containing products should be kept away from the children’s reach. Lastly it is important to educate children regarding safe use of fluoride containing products.

Yes, when used properly, fluoride is good for dental health. It lowers the chance of cavities by hardening tooth enamel and preventing tooth decay. To prevent overdosing, it’s crucial to utilize fluoride-containing products in line with suggested guidelines.
